Accountants
Professionals skilled in maintaining and inspecting financial records, often ensuring compliance with financial laws and regulations.
Critical Incident Method
A way of evaluating the performance of employees by focusing on specific instances of particularly good or poor behavior.
Task Inventory Analysis
An organization-specific list of tasks and their descriptions used as a basis to identify components of jobs.
Job Analysis
The process of gathering, documenting, and analyzing information about a job’s requirements and responsibilities.
